Netflix has a movie regarding these two popes. It’s a pretty riveting movie to watch that gives some (hopefully historically accurate) account of why Francis became the natural successor to Benedict. It touched upon Francis’ history, his fall from faith and rebirth into who he is now. Sprinkled throughout the movie, the writers somehow managed inject dry humor into a fairly serious movie.
Interestingly enough, the two actor’s are nominated for best actor and supporting actor roles as well. I certainly hope one or both win.
